OBSERVED: Me and my 2 boys (13 and 16) planned our second expedition so see whether sasquatches were in a mountain area 12 kilometers from Falkland B.C.
We had planned to take the logging roads as they seem to be the best and fastest way to get up high in the hills. We are also hoping to find footprints in muddy soil or soft sand. On Oct. 17th 2009 we headed up the logging road around 11:00 a.m. (We need to find out the name of the mountain area where we were.) Wish we had the info for you. Anyway, we were driving up the logging road and decided to stop to make knocking sounds and wooping to see if we could make any contacts from sasquatches in the bush. My son hit the rocks together 2 times. Then waited and he hit them again and about 5-6 seconds later there was 1 knock in the woods below the hill. The same type of sound we have heard before. Usually a single knock in return.
But the coolest thing that day was we ran into 9-10 possible nests. 1 was off the road right by our van and the others were up on the other side of the hill. (I have pics from my phone if you would like to see them.) We climbed the hill and saw more farther up. At least they looked like shelters that were built by trees pushed over and bent in an arch with other sticks laid in different positions around the shelter. Some were laid straight and next to each other while others were on top of each other. They may have been abandoned. Near the top of the hill there was a nest area or shelter where I found an imprint in the ground that I believe could be a footprint. I plaster casted it but underneath the cast was very marked up because the print was in a mossy,stick like area (pine needles) but the size of the print is there. About 5-6 inches across and 12 inches long with a rounded corner that looked like a possible big toe. (left foot) You would have to see it yourself to be sure. The print was in the ground about 4 inches and I did'nt really look around for more very thoroughly. The ground is hard in this area but I think the animal just happen to step into this soft mossy area and left this print. Me and the boys as we drive farther up the mountain saw more, looked like partly started nests along the way. We did't investigate as we will be going up there at another time.
